Recently, myself and some other moderators and runners have been testing the PlayStation 3 emulator RPCS3. We've found that its good enough for speedruns and don't have any major objections against it. Testing started not long ago, but recently the Masters Collection was announced which is going to bring a Steam port of the HD Edition. It mostly defeats the point of running emulator.

RPCS3 ran with moderate PC specs basically produces no lag in the vast majority of sections in the game (with some exceptions) and very fast load times. It obliterates the PS3 hardware and is either on par with Xbox Series or a bit slower.

Recommended RPCS3 settings: Default settings and the following tweaks mentioned on the emulator's wiki (https://wiki.rpcs3.net/index.php?title=Metal_Gear_Solid_HD_Collection).

ASL File that tracks in-game time: https://www.speedrun.com/resourceasset/iacxw

You can use this thread to post your general thoughts and testing results using RPCS3 or any other emulator. This is not a vote or anything, but just a discussion thread.

Note: Emulators are already allowed on this leaderboard, but runs using them are hidden by default. This has been the rule for many years now.

hi @kingofthebeez we have the issue with Xenia currently, that its update tickrate is tied to miliseconds, not correct fps. so 16ms leads to slightly faster than 60fps updates and 17ms setting is around 58fps updates. so either way it won't match a flat 60fps which is the ideal case to compare it to rpcs3 and regular consoles.

It does however run way smoother.

for MGS3 we had the same issue and that led us to this weird state of having a new category, RTA timing method and time ending before credits begin. it was an attempt to revitalize the board while giving people more ways to play. now with the MC coming, this board is in question as well again. so for MGS2 here, my suggestion is to allow RPCS3 specifically and disallow xenia for clarity. RPCS3 stays IGT and gets unhidden. ultimately, if no one has an interest in doing a run on RPCS3, nothing needs to be done - but being proactive about this may help other people picking the HD version up before MC releases as warm up / practice grounds for the coming versions.

Yeah, having explicit rules for emulation is better than the current "hidden by default" rule we have now, which is something I never really liked. Like @Hau5test said, explicitly allow RPCS3 only for now and untick emulators being hidden.

Here's a rule draft for emu inspired by the MGS1 boards:

  • Only the approved emulators listed below are allowed. If you want to run a different emulator, it must be submitted for approval regarding accuracy.
  • No emulator tools (save states, overclocking, etc.) are allowed during the run.
